2010 Mercedes-Benz Multego
The 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ter (also known as the Multego in some markets) is a popular commercial van known for its versatility and cargo capacity. Engine options commonly include a 3.0L V6 diesel engine (CDI) producing around 188 horsepower and 325 lb-ft of torque, or a 3.5L gasoline V6. A key selling point is its spacious interior and high roof options, making it ideal for various business applications. Common criticisms include maintenance costs and potential reliability issues related to the diesel engine’s emissions systems.
Engine
3.0L V6 Diesel (CDI)
- Diesel Particulate Filter (DPF) Clogging
- Description/Symptoms: Reduced engine power, frequent regeneration cycles, DPF warning light illumination. Clogging can be caused by short trips where the DPF doesn’t reach optimal temperature for regeneration.
- Solution: Forced regeneration by a mechanic, DPF cleaning, or DPF replacement. Addressing underlying issues such as faulty sensors or injectors that contribute to excessive soot production.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$500 - $2000+ (depending on the severity and solution).
- Recalls: None Found
- EGR Valve Failure
- Description/Symptoms: Rough idling, poor acceleration, increased emissions, check engine light.
- Solution: EGR valve replacement.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$300 - $800+
- Recalls: None Found
- Turbocharger Issues
- Description/Symptoms: Whining noise from the engine, loss of power, check engine light. Can be caused by oil starvation or foreign object damage.
- Solution: Turbocharger inspection and repair or replacement. Addressing any underlying oil supply issues.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$1500 - $3500+
- Recalls: None Found
3.5L V6 Gasoline
- Oil Leaks
- Description/Symptoms: Visible oil leaks from valve cover gaskets or other engine seals. Burning oil smell.
- Solution: Replacing the leaking gaskets or seals.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$200 - $800+
- Recalls: None Found
- Coolant Leaks
- Description/Symptoms: Low coolant level, overheating, coolant smell. Possible leaks from the water pump, hoses, or radiator.
- Solution: Repairing or replacing the leaking components.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$100 - $1000+
- Recalls: None Found
Transmission
5-Speed Automatic
- Transmission Slipping
- Description/Symptoms: Delayed or erratic shifting, engine revving without acceleration. Often caused by low transmission fluid or worn clutch packs.
- Solution: Transmission fluid flush and filter change. Transmission repair or replacement if the damage is severe.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$200 - $4000+
- Recalls: None Found
- Torque Converter Issues
- Description/Symptoms: Shuddering or vibration at low speeds, stalling.
- Solution: Torque converter replacement.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$800 - $2000+
- Recalls: None Found
Suspension
- Leaf Spring Sagging/Breaking
- Description/Symptoms: Vehicle leaning to one side, reduced load capacity, rough ride.
- Solution: Replacing the leaf springs.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$500 - $1500+
- Recalls: None Found
- Worn Ball Joints/Tie Rods
- Description/Symptoms: Clunking noises from the front end, loose steering, uneven tire wear.
- Solution: Replacing the worn ball joints and/or tie rods.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$200 - $800+
- Recalls: None Found
Electrical
- Faulty Door Lock Actuators
- Description/Symptoms: Doors not locking or unlocking properly with the remote or manually.
- Solution: Replacing the faulty door lock actuators.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$150 - $500+
- Recalls: None Found
- Glow Plug Issues (Diesel)
- Description/Symptoms: Hard starting in cold weather, excessive smoke, check engine light.
- Solution: Replacing the faulty glow plugs and glow plug module if necessary.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$200 - $600+
- Recalls: None Found
Exterior
- Sliding Door Issues
- Description/Symptoms: Difficulty opening or closing the sliding door, sticking, unusual noises.
- Solution: Adjusting the door tracks, lubricating the rollers, or replacing worn parts.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$100 - $500+
- Recalls: None Found
Interior
- HVAC Blower Motor Failure
- Description/Symptoms: No air blowing from the vents, weak airflow.
- Solution: Replacing the blower motor.
- Estimated Cost to Fix: $200 - $500+
- Recalls: None Found
